Pros and Cons of Metal Roof
Steel roof covering offers a compelling mix of sturdiness and power performance, making it a preferred option amongst home owners. One substantial benefit is its lengthy lifespan; metal roofing systems can last 50 years or more with proper upkeep.
They're also immune to extreme weather conditions, consisting of heavy snow, rain, and wind. Additionally, steel shows sunlight, which helps reduce cooling down prices in hot climates.
Nonetheless, there are some downsides to take into consideration. Metal roof can be a lot more costly ahead of time compared to traditional products, which might strain your budget plan.
Installation can also be difficult, needing experienced specialists to ensure a correct fit and seal. Advantages and disadvantages of Asphalt Roofing Shingles
Asphalt tiles are just one of one of the most popular roof covering products for house owners due to their cost and ease of setup. They are available in a selection of colors and styles, permitting you to match your home's aesthetic.

Their setup is straightforward, making it quick and convenient for specialists to place them on your roof covering.
Nonetheless, there are some disadvantages to think about. Asphalt shingles usually have a shorter lifespan, balancing around 15 to 30 years, depending on the quality.
They're additionally at risk to damage from high winds and hail storm, which can result in expensive repairs. Additionally, asphalt roof shingles aren't one of the most environmentally friendly alternative, as they're petroleum-based and can contribute to land fill waste at the end of their life.
